QUOTE(simonckyong @ Apr 10 2012, 03:46 PM)
anyone have this problem with on/off issue ? it has been very annoying when you want to take a snapshot, it cannot power on or hang...need to on/off afew times before it get back to normal. by the way how to upload pics to this forum ?
*
The on/off switch on the x10 is not well designed in my opinion. First it does not
feel precise. Instead of click"on"click "off" it is like going over a bump feeling when "on"
and going over bump again to "off." Real cheap feeling. Another problem is if you
dont shoot for more than 2 min. it will go to sleep mode. Other cameras you just press
shutter button and it will wake up ready to shoot again. On the x10 you have to twist
lens to switch "off" and then twist the lens to switch "on" again before you can shoot
again. If you are playing tourist at some spot then you have to"on"and "off" the
camera too often. vmad.gif

that is not a camera problem, but user problem.

the menu already has an option to turn off sleep mode.

btw, u dont need to twist the lens to return it from sleep.
simply press the picture review button.
obviously its not as good as pressing the shutter, but it works...also works when u just want to show ppl some pictures.
no need to twist the lens to on, just press the same button.
